#b7b4b8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b7b4b8 is composed of 71.8% red, 70.6%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.5% cyan, 2.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 285 degrees, a saturation of 2.7% and a lightness of 71.4%. #b7b4b8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6f6971.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

#b7b4b8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b7b4b8 has RGB values of R:183, G:180, B:184 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0.02, Y:0,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 12039352.
